Welcome to the Mentoring and Befriending Foundation

The Mentoring and Befriending Foundation aims to ensure that mentoring and befriending are at the centre of current and future national volunteering strategies.

Through the promotion of standards and a range of support structures and services, the Foundation aims to provide a quality experience for the volunteer and a successful outcome for mentees and befriendees.

Case study - Tower Hamlets College - mentoring

Mentee
This programme helps students aged 16+ to realise their potential through ongoing support, advice and encouragement. Tower Hamlets has over 20% of 16-24 year olds claiming Job Seeker’s Allowance 

“My mentors were a great source of support giving me an invaluable insight into the world of work” - Sarwar, a former mentee now reading law at LSE
